Can wearing compression shorts be harmful?
And compression can bring its own risks. “Tight gear, especially shorts, can cause pinched nerves, as we see in soldiers who wear tight, heavily loaded belts,” says Skiba. Heartburn can also result from tight, high-riding shorts that push on the abs and force up stomach contents.

What Under Armour is best for hot weather?
Ideal for wear in hot conditions (recommended for 75°F and up), Heat Gear is a great choice for athletes looking to stay fit in the summer weather. The moisture-wicking material keeps athletes cool and dry, whether you’re on a sweltering outdoor run or grinding away in the gym.

Does Under Armour rush really work?
The lawsuit, filed in Brooklyn federal court, says claims that the Rush fabric works like “the fabric version of an infrared sauna” are not scientifically possible. Infrared would be unable to penetrate the skin and achieve the promised effects such as increased circulation, the lawsuit alleges.
